Valley police release photo of suspected Waffle House robber
Valley authorities have released a photo of a man who robbed the Waffle House on 20th Avenue early Wednesday morning.
Police said the gunman is about 5-foot-10 and weighs between 160 or 180 pounds. He was last seen wearing a black mask, black hoodie, partly white shorts and black high-top tennis shoes with white soles.
Authorities said they were called to the Waffle House at 2800 20th Avenue around 6:50 a.m. Wednesday to investigate an armed robbery.
Witnesses said a black man in his late teens to early 20s entered the restaurant, jumped over the counter and went into the manager’s office. He confronted the manager with a handgun and demanded money, authorities said in a news release.
He then ran from the business with the cash and headed into a nearby neighborhood. No one was injured during the incident.
